Output 62ae61f8d678e9c8c7049ff10cbf1e67b9f7889d82d4883f83c0d10e8f7a7a58:0

value
15572810
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4800be72ce33b9aa2f8f6a040e60c38c944bca OP_EQUAL
address
3EJBRsBNH1b4WEZWquvgUVCG1Bmmvx2VNE
transaction
62ae61f8d678e9c8c7049ff10cbf1e67b9f7889d82d4883f83c0d10e8f7a7a58
confirmations
166636
spent
true